Item is exactly as described in details. Works perfectly for our 92 year old mother. It is easy to set up and use. Our best results were placing the mat under her shoulder area. That way the alarm would go off and give us a little extra time to get to her. It can be used in a chair also. The alarm box has 3 volume settings. Each at loud enough to hear pretty good. If you have hearing difficulties or are a heavy sleeper then the highest setting should work for you. The overall construction of the alarm box is very good and so far has worked perfectly. The mat is made of vinyl. So far it's held up okay (it's only been a week or so), but basically anything vinyl can crack or separate at the seams.Overall I am completely satisfied with this product and I do recommend it for everyday home use.

I almost did not buy this alert system because of the reviews stating to much time delay (2-3 seconds) from getting up and alerting signal caregiver.Thankfully we bought this anyway. There does exist a slight delay (engineered) which helps from sending false alerts throughout the night. This gives us much needed sleep without constant false alert waking us.My mother does not sit up and get out of bed in 2-3 seconds like a normal healthy fit person might during the night to get to the restroom. instead she sits up for just a moment, then starts to pull back coverings.This sends us a pleasant chime (on low) and allows us ample time to look at our video monitor to confirm she is getting up. She can not walk but believes she still can (dementia).We have enough time with this alert system to quickly rise and get to her room.She is always surprised how we know what she is doing during the night. This has actually helped her rest more through the night knowing we will respond if she has a need. This has been a huge blessing because we also can sleep assured that we have an alert system that works. We were on the verge of hiring nigh care giver, but now we have the confidence to manage mom without the fear of falls climbing out of bed at night.Pros: System works well (recommend an additional low light video monitor to aid in decision to get up or not)Battery powered so monitor can move room to room when we start our day but mom is still sleeping. Plus you can buy additional alert pads (wheel chair, etc) and use with same monitor.Cons: Alert signal (chime and light) works on 3 C-batteries just fine, but this package does NOT include the additional 12v AC adapter if you choose not to use batteries. But at least you have that option.
